Town Board Authorizes Transfers, Approves Treasurer’s Report and Bills

Town of Townsend Board · July 1, 2026

At its March 10 meeting the Town of Townsend board accepted the Treasurer’s report and authorized several internal fund transfers as part of routine fiscal housekeeping.

Treasurer Beth Hartman presented a profit-and-loss budget performance update. The board approved three transfers: $30,000 from the Assessor allocation to Ambulance, $50,000 from Hall & Grounds to Ambulance, and $94,880.00 moved to available cash. Following the report, the board voted to pay all bills presented.

Supervisor Willie Evans moved to approve the report and payment of bills; Supervisor Chuck DeMoulin seconded and the motion was recorded as adopted in the minutes. The minutes do not list individual roll-call votes or further conditions tied to the transfers.

No additional budget amendments or new appropriations were recorded at the meeting; the approved transfers reallocated existing budgeted funds among accounts.
